Wow, what a race. Haven’t done an IM for more than 5 years and after giving myself a block of 14 weeks to prepare, I felt I was ready. More than that timeframe training, I start to lose interest so I’d rather go hard for a short period and if I get injured so be it.
My ultimate goal was to go under 11 hours. I knew my swimming was worse than ever (for some reason, I seem to have got slower so need to sort out technique) but figured it was just a warm up for the bike and run and I would just have to get through it. Which I did, slowly, in a personal worst of 1.12!
Onto the bike, felt good and only problem initially was making my way through people and trying to get into a rhythm, my rhythm! First lap flew by and second lap was when everything seemed uncomfortable and I remember a guy passing me and saying this would be a good time for a neck massage, ah if only!! Hit a dead patch about 160km when nothing seemed to work and just couldn’t seem to get legs working but got through that and came into T2 in 5.47.
Legs like jelly as I got off the bike and put my Garmin on in T2 to help me start the run slower but headed out on 4.30min kms pace and couldn’t seem to slow down. I knew I would pay for this, and I did on the 2nd lap. First 21km in around 1.47 then 2nd lap was a case of survival and having to walk through the aids stations. Had lost track of time and then realised that if I got a move on I could actually make my goal of sub 11hours. Run time 3.46 and finished in 10.57, a very happy bunny!!
